And if the day is complex for you, I&#8217;m thinking of you too.</p><p>This week, beginning on May 6, Meta purged millions of bot, spam, and inactive Instagram accounts, wiping out lots of followers all at once, so all the stats are in a bit of flux. Buzzfeed&#8217;s Tasty lost almost half a million followers on Instagram, Jamie Oliver lost 83K, and Feel Good Foodie lost 24K, for example. It&#8217;s not just you! The in-depth Instagram charts introduced last week will return once things settle.</p><p>Inspired Taste <a href="https://www.inspiredtaste.net/100097/how-confident-are-americans-in-the-kitchen">surveyed 2,000 Americans</a> about their cooking habits and found that home cooks are 300% more likely to turn to food blogs than AI for recipe inspiration, and 125% more likely to use physical cookbooks than AI.</p>

Tasty.co takes the top spot, and the average top food blog now hosts approximately 1,000 recipes!</p><p>Spring flavors are dominating other charts this week. Lemon and strawberry have surged into the top ten ingredients, while chicken remains the most popular protein. &#8220;Easy&#8221; continues to be the top-performing descriptor, joined by newcomers like quick, cheesy, and no-bake. Spring and summer have both climbed into the top ten categories as readers pivot toward warmer weather.</p><p>kidfriendly.meals was the week&#8217;s big winner on Instagram with +15K followers. alidaryder saw massive growth at +22.4%, with mamagourmand and fantabulosity_blog also posting strong gains.</p><p>The data suggests brevity is essential right now. The most successful titles average just five words, and the peak posting window is between 8 PM and 11 PM Eastern. Because only 33% of blogs were active this week, staying on your publishing schedule is an easy way to stand out.</p><p>If you find this analysis valuable, please consider sharing this Substack.</p><p><strong>Methodology: </strong>Top food blogs are defined as those running Raptive ads with a Moz Domain Authority of 40+ and 100K+ combined followers on Instagram, TikTok, Pinterest, and Facebook.
